gin作为go语言最知名的网络库,在这里我简要介绍一下url的查询参数解析。主要是这里面存在一些需要注意的地方。这里,直接给出代码,和运行结果,在必要的地方进行分析。 代码1: type StructA struct { FieldA string `form:"field_a ...
url查询参数解析 .获取url的各部分值 .将url查询参数通过正则表达式解析成数据字典 .将url查询参数手动解析成数据字典 ...
2018-09-11 10:30 0 2267 推荐指数:
gin作为go语言最知名的网络库,在这里我简要介绍一下url的查询参数解析。主要是这里面存在一些需要注意的地方。这里,直接给出代码,和运行结果,在必要的地方进行分析。 代码1: type StructA struct { FieldA string `form:"field_a ...
...
模块概述 在nodejs中,提供了querystring这个模块,用来做url查询参数的解析,使用非常简单。 模块总共有四个方法,绝大部分时,我们只会用到 .parse()、 .stringify()两个方法。剩余的方法,感兴趣的同学可自行查看文档。 .parse():对url查询参数 ...
1, 这个题目不约而同的出现在了多家公司的面试题中,当然也是因为太过于典型,解决方案无非就是拆字符或者用正则匹配来解决,我个人强烈建议用正则匹配,因为url允许用户随意输入,如果用拆字符的方式,有任何一处没有考虑到容错,就会导致整个js都报错。而正则就没有这个问题,他只匹配出正确的配对,非法 ...
url = location.href; // 提取url中的解析字符串 fu ...
...
这几天遇到这样一个需求,需要在不同页面之前传递参数,一般我们都是通过URL来传递,如下 然后在新窗口的时候我们再用window.location.search方法获取?后面的参数内容,但是拿到的内容是“?id=123&name=456”这样的形式,我们还需要进行一系列 ...
1、采用正则,这也是现在使用最为方便的 首先是定义一个正则,将传入的参数传入其中。 然后就是window.location.search,search()是查找字符串指定的字符,默认返回第一个字符的位置,如果没有则返回-1,不过这里的search却不是这样使用 ...